A drunken muse by Jeremy Kalgreen is what led to the creation of Sir Critter. The concept is simple; you take different critters, add a top hat and monocle, and slap it on a shirt. The result is extremely amusing.
Spreadshirt is currently running a contest in conjunction with Aviary. If you haven’t heard of them before, Aviary is a suite of online applications that focus on image editing and manipulation. They have just recently released Raven, their vector editor, which is probably one of the main reasons they are teaming up with Spreadshirt on this contest. Their applications are great (and free!), and they have a ton more in the works.

I’ve just been informed that Spreadshirt has announced a Spreadshirt Bootcamp. The Bootcamp will be done as a webinar and will focus on teaching new users the Spreadshirt shop interface. You will be able to interact live with the instructor while you and others are taught specifics. I have been asked several times on how to do things in Spreadshirt’s interface, so this will be a great help to people looking to become comfortable as a Spreadshirt partner.
